Output d3c5102b74cf788b779b44d24b1fc9579731ece21c7b6bc6276e3eafcbcf6b17:2

value
322730443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a1b866a43f4ccd53e35a1c26b9caf636b38f137 OP_EQUAL
address
38SruDMadL6phvKhXd9Tt5hnh9eRYzFrYk
transaction
d3c5102b74cf788b779b44d24b1fc9579731ece21c7b6bc6276e3eafcbcf6b17
spent
true